CVE:CVE-2022-23817 |
not_vulnerable | 2026-06-08 05:40:58.590917 |
Details available
Insufficient checking of memory buffer in AMD Secure Processor (ASP) Secure OS may allow an attacker with a malicious trusted application to read/write to the ASP Secure OS kernel virtual address space, potentially resulting in privilege escalation.

CVE:CVE-2021-26393 |
vulnerable | 2026-06-08 05:30:44.341890 |
Details available
Insufficient memory cleanup in the AMD Secure Processor (ASP) Trusted Execution Environment (TEE) may allow an authenticated attacker with privileges to generate a valid signed TA and potentially poison the contents of the process memory with attacker controlled data resulting in a loss of confidentiality.

CVE:CVE-2021-26392 |
vulnerable | 2026-06-08 05:30:44.330975 |
Details available
Insufficient verification of missing size check in 'LoadModule' may lead to an out-of-bounds write potentially allowing an attacker with privileges to gain code execution of the OS/kernel by loading a malicious TA.

CVE:CVE-2021-26371 |
vulnerable | 2026-06-08 05:30:43.855734 |
Details available
A compromised or malicious ABL or UApp could
send a SHA256 system call to the bootloader, which may result in exposure of
ASP memory to userspace, potentially leading to information disclosure.

CVE:CVE-2021-26354 |
vulnerable | 2026-06-08 05:30:43.582401 |
Details available
Insufficient bounds checking in ASP may allow an
attacker to issue a system call from a compromised ABL which may cause
arbitrary memory values to be initialized to zero, potentially leading to a
loss of integrity.
